🔍 What affects divorce lawyer cost in Maryland 2026?

children & custody support

Child custody disputes can add $5,000–$20,000 if custody evaluators or experts needed. Maryland uses child support guidelines, but contested support increases fees [citation:3].

assets & debts business

Real estate, retirement, business valuation require experts: $3,000–$12,000 per expert. Maryland is an equitable distribution state = higher attorney hours [citation:3].

contested vs uncontested

Uncontested flat fee $3k–$6.8k for Maryland divorce in 2026; contested average $22,000–$40,000 per spouse. If trial, $45k–$80k+ possible.

county location

Suburban DC (Montgomery, Howard) rates 35-50% higher than Western MD/Eastern Shore for divorce lawyers in 2026. Court delays in Baltimore/DC suburbs increase billables [citation:3].

❓ Maryland divorce fee FAQ 2026

How much does a divorce lawyer cost per hour in Maryland 2026?

Based on real 2025 data, family law attorneys average $305/hour [citation:3]. Statewide ranges $280–$450. Suburban DC (Montgomery, Howard) $330–$480; Baltimore metro $280–$420; rural areas $220–$320 for divorce lawyers in Maryland.

What is a typical retainer for a divorce attorney in MD 2026?

Usually $4,500–$11,000 for a contested case in 2026. Uncontested may require smaller retainer ($2,500–$4,500) or flat fee for Maryland divorce lawyers [citation:3].

Can I get a flat fee divorce in Maryland 2026?

Yes, for uncontested divorce with no minor children or simple agreements: $3,000–$6,800. Always confirm what's included (court filing extra) with your Maryland divorce lawyer [citation:3].

How much does an uncontested divorce cost in MD 2026?

Legal fees typically $3,000–$6,800 + court filing fee (~$165–$350) in 2026. Total often under $6,000 if both agree on all terms for Maryland divorce [citation:3][citation:6].

What are hidden costs in a Maryland divorce 2026?

Expert witnesses (forensic accountants $400–$800/hr), custody evaluators ($2,000–$5,000), process servers, copying, and court costs for Maryland divorce cases in 2026 [citation:3].

How to save money on divorce lawyer fees in Maryland 2026?

Opt for mediation over litigation, agree on key terms (custody/assets) upfront, use flat-fee uncontested divorce, and choose a lawyer with reasonable hourly rates in your Maryland county 2026 [citation:2][citation:3].
